Deploy回滚策略自动化部署教程Marketplace平台2026最新
2026-02-25 0
详情
报告
跨境服务
文章
Deploy回滚策略自动化部署教程Marketplace平台2026最新
要点速读(TL;DR)
- Deploy回滚策略指在自动化部署失败或上线后异常时,系统自动恢复至上一稳定版本的机制,保障线上服务稳定性。
- 适用于多平台跨境卖家,尤其是使用自建站、独立部署系统对接Amazon、Shopify、Shopee等Marketplace的团队。
- 核心依赖CI/CD流水线工具(如Jenkins、GitLab CI、GitHub Actions)与版本控制(Git)结合实现。
- 2026年趋势:更多SaaS化部署平台集成一键回滚功能,降低技术门槛。
- 关键配置包括健康检查、版本标记、回滚触发条件和通知机制。
- 常见坑:未做数据兼容性处理、回滚后配置未同步、缺乏测试验证流程。
Deploy回滚策略自动化部署教程Marketplace平台2026最新 是什么
Deploy回滚策略是指在代码或配置变更部署到生产环境后,若检测到错误、性能下降或服务中断,系统能自动或手动快速恢复至先前正常运行版本的技术方案。结合自动化部署流程,可在无人干预下完成故障恢复,减少业务中断时间。
关键词解释
- Deploy(部署):将开发完成的代码、配置或应用发布到目标服务器或云环境的过程。
- 回滚策略(Rollback Strategy):定义何时、如何、以何种方式恢复旧版本的规则集合,是运维高可用架构的核心组成部分。
- 自动化部署:通过脚本或CI/CD工具链实现从代码提交到上线的全流程自动化,提升效率与一致性。
- Marketplace平台:指亚马逊、eBay、Shopee、Lazada、Walmart等第三方电商平台,跨境卖家常需将其后台系统与这些平台API对接并部署服务。
- CI/CD:持续集成(Continuous Integration)与持续交付/部署(Continuous Delivery/Deployment),支撑自动化部署的技术基础。
它能解决哪些问题
- 新版本上线导致订单同步失败 → 回滚可立即恢复接口通信,避免丢单。
- 价格同步模块更新出错,造成低价误售 → 快速回滚防止重大资损。
- 库存同步服务崩溃影响多个Marketplace → 自动触发回滚+告警通知,缩短MTTR(平均恢复时间)。
- 大促前紧急更新引发页面加载缓慢 → 健康检查失败自动回退,保障用户体验。
- 人工操作失误覆盖关键配置 → 版本控制系统记录历史,支持精准还原。
- 多地区部署不一致引发合规风险 → 统一部署模板+回滚策略确保各站点一致性。
- 频繁迭代导致运维压力大 → 自动化流程减少人为干预,提高可靠性。
- 缺乏上线后监控手段 → 结合日志、指标、链路追踪实现智能回滚决策。
怎么用/怎么开通/怎么选择
实施步骤(适用于有技术能力的跨境卖家或IT团队)
- 建立版本控制系统:使用Git管理所有部署代码,每个发布版本打Tag(如v1.2.0-marketplace-sync)。
- 搭建CI/CD流水线:选择Jenkins、GitLab CI、GitHub Actions或云厂商工具(如AWS CodePipeline)配置自动化构建与部署流程。
- 定义部署阶段:按顺序设置“测试环境→预发环境→生产环境”,每阶段通过才进入下一环。
- 配置健康检查:在部署后调用API接口、检测响应码、延迟、错误率等指标判断是否成功。
- 设置回滚触发条件:如5分钟内HTTP 5xx错误率 > 5%,或CPU使用率突增200%,则自动执行回滚脚本。
- 编写回滚脚本:脚本应包含恢复上一版本镜像、回滚数据库迁移(如有)、更新配置文件、发送通知等动作。
接入Marketplace平台注意事项
- 确保API调用频率符合各平台限制(如Amazon SP-API每分钟请求数上限)。
- 不同Marketplace的数据结构差异大,建议抽象适配层,便于版本管理和回滚隔离。
- 敏感操作(如价格修改、库存更新)建议启用人工确认环节(manual approval gate)。
- 利用平台提供的Webhook事件做反向验证,确认部署后功能生效。
适合谁?
- 已有自研ERP、订单同步系统、定价工具的中大型跨境卖家
- 使用微服务架构或多区域部署的团队
- 追求高稳定性、低故障恢复时间的运营团队
- 计划进行系统升级或迎接黑五网一大促的技术负责人
费用/成本通常受哪些因素影响
- 使用的CI/CD工具类型(开源免费 vs 商业SaaS)
- 托管环境(自建服务器 vs AWS/Azure/GCP云资源消耗)
- 部署频率(高频部署增加计算与存储开销)
- 是否使用容器化技术(Docker + Kubernetes会增加复杂度与维护成本)
- 监控与告警系统的集成程度(Prometheus、Grafana、Sentry等选型)
- 团队技术水平(能否自主搭建 vs 需外包或雇佣DevOps工程师)
- 是否需要支持多语言、多时区、多地合规的部署策略
- 备份与快照策略的粒度与保留周期
为了拿到准确报价/成本,你通常需要准备以下信息:
- 每日部署次数预估
- 涉及的Marketplace平台数量及API调用量
- 当前技术栈(编程语言、框架、数据库类型)
- 是否已有Git仓库与DevOps流程
- 期望的SLA(如99.9%可用性)
- 是否需审计日志与操作追溯功能
常见坑与避坑清单
- 忽略数据库迁移回滚:只回滚代码但未处理表结构变更,导致新旧版本不兼容 —— 建议使用可逆migration脚本。
- 回滚后配置未同步:环境变量、密钥未版本化,造成服务启动失败 —— 使用Config Management工具(如Consul、Vault)。
- 没有灰度发布机制:全量上线一旦出错影响范围大 —— 先对少数店铺或类目试点。
- 健康检查指标单一:仅看服务是否存活,忽略业务逻辑正确性 —— 加入订单创建、价格拉取等端到端测试。
- 回滚过程无通知:运维不知情延误排查 —— 集成企业微信、钉钉或Slack告警。
- 版本标签混乱:无法快速定位上一可用版本 —— 制定统一Tag命名规范。
- 过度依赖自动回滚:频繁触发可能掩盖根本问题 —— 设置冷却期并记录原因。
- 未做回滚演练:真正故障时才发现脚本失效 —— 每季度模拟一次回滚测试。
FAQ(常见问题)
- Deploy回滚策略自动化部署教程Marketplace平台2026最新 靠谱吗/正规吗/是否合规?
该策略基于行业标准DevOps实践,广泛应用于电商、金融等领域,技术本身合规;但需确保部署行为遵守各Marketplace平台API使用政策,避免因高频调用被封禁。 - 适合哪些卖家/平台/地区/类目?
适合技术自研能力强的中大型跨境卖家,尤其涉及多Marketplace(Amazon、Shopee、Walmart等)对接的电子、家居、服饰类目;东南亚、欧美站点均适用。 - 怎么开通/注册/接入/购买?需要哪些资料?
无需“购买”,属于技术实施方案。需具备:Git代码仓库权限、服务器或云账号访问权、CI/CD工具配置权限、各Marketplace API授权凭证(如Refresh Token、IAM Role)。 - 费用怎么计算?影响因素有哪些?
无直接费用,成本体现在人力投入与基础设施消耗。主要影响因素包括部署频率、云资源用量、工具链选型、团队技能水平。 - 常见失败原因是什么?如何排查?
常见原因:回滚脚本权限不足、数据库锁表、配置未同步、网络超时。排查方法:查看CI/CD日志、检查系统监控、验证API连通性、确认版本Tag是否存在。 - 使用/接入后遇到问题第一步做什么?
立即暂停后续部署任务,检查CI/CD流水线状态日志,确认当前运行版本与预期一致,并查看监控告警信息定位异常点。 - 和替代方案相比优缺点是什么?
替代方案:纯手动部署+人工回滚。
优点:自动化部署+回滚更快、更准、更少人为失误;
缺点:初期搭建成本高,需一定技术积累。 - 新手最容易忽略的点是什么?
忽略“数据一致性”与“配置版本化”。很多团队只关注代码回滚,却忘了数据库变更和环境变量也需要纳入版本控制,否则极易导致服务异常。
相关关键词推荐
关联词条
活动
服务
百科
问答
文章
社群
跨境企业

